Deep Analysis
A P/E ratio of 77.4x means investors are paying $77.40 for every $1 of Broadcom’s annual earnings, which is a high price relative to profits.
This level is more than double the sector median of 37.2x, placing Broadcom in the 80th percentile among technology peers—meaning only 20% of competitors trade at a higher multiple. The metric’s year-over-year change and quarter-over-quarter change are both marked as N/A, so no trend data is available for the most recent two periods. Without a trend, the analysis relies solely on the current elevated level, which typically signals high growth expectations but also leaves less room for error. This combination of a steep valuation with no directional insight increases the risk of a sharp correction if earnings disappoint, yet the lack of a downward trend avoids an outright negative signal. The neutral verdict is supported: the high P/E suggests caution, but without trend information to confirm deterioration or improvement, a balanced stance is appropriate.
Frequently Asked Questions
What does the P/E Ratio tell investors about AVGO?
Measures how much investors pay per dollar of earnings. A high P/E signals growth expectations; a low P/E may indicate undervaluation or slow growth.
How is the P/E Ratio calculated?
P/E Ratio is calculated as: Price / EPS.
